About

Celia's By The Beach in San Francisco's charming Sunset District brings a cozy and casual vibe with a touch of fashion. Known for its outstanding Mexican cuisine, this spot is a favorite for family dinners, casual meet-ups with friends, or even solo dining. The traditional décor complements the fashionably casual atmosphere, making it an inviting choice for locals and visitors alike.

With a 4.2 rating on Google, guests rave about the quick service and great hospitality they experience amidst the sometimes-expected wait. The menu offers a variety of organic and vegetarian options, alongside small plates and delicious desserts. Make the most of their happy-hour offerings, featuring vibrant margaritas and refreshing fruit drinks, or opt for a classic beer, wine, or cocktail.

Celia's supports the LGBTQ community and is a hit with students, who appreciate the range of options from morning brunch to evening dinner. Whether you decide to dine in, take out, or have your meal delivered, reservations ensure you're well catered to. Expect to find facilities like toilets on-site for your convenience.

With a mix of traditional digs and fresh offerings, Celia's is where affordable dining meets delightful Mexican flavors.
